Types of Good Plants
The term "good plants" encompasses a wide variety of species, each with its unique characteristics and benefits. Here are some of the most prominent types of good plants:
1. Cereal Crops: These include wheat, rice, corn, barley, and oats. They are the primary source of calories for most people and are crucial for global food security.
2. Legumes: Beans, lentils, and peas are examples of legumes that are not only nutritious but also help improve soil fertility through nitrogen fixation.
3. Oilseeds: Plants like soybeans, sunflowers, and canola provide essential oils and are used in cooking, as well as in the production of biofuels and cosmetics.
4. Vegetables: Good plants such as tomatoes, potatoes, and carrots are rich in vitamins and minerals and are an essential part of a balanced diet.
5. Fruits: Citrus fruits, berries, and apples are not only delicious but also packed with antioxidants and other health benefits.
6. Herbs and Spices: Plants like basil, mint, and cinnamon add flavor to our food and have medicinal properties as well.
Cultivation Techniques
To ensure the success of good plant cultivation, farmers and gardeners use a variety of techniques. Here are some key methods:
1. Soil Management: Good soil health is crucial for plant growth. Techniques such as crop rotation, cover cropping, and organic matter addition help maintain soil fertility.
2. Water Management: Proper irrigation and water conservation methods are essential to ensure that plants receive adequate moisture without wastage.
3. Pest and Disease Control: Integrated Pest Management (IPM) practices, such as biological control and resistant plant varieties, are used to minimize the impact of pests and diseases on crops.
4. Fertilization: Balanced fertilization with the right nutrients at the right time promotes healthy plant growth and productivity.
5. Biotechnology: Advances in biotechnology have led to the development of genetically modified (GM) plants that are more resilient to pests, diseases, and environmental stresses.
